Definition
Shadowless: lacking shadows; characterized by an absence of darkness or shading, often resulting in heightened clarity and detail.
Sample Sentences
- The artist created a shadowless portrait that emphasized the subject's features without distraction.
- In the bright midday sun, the landscape appeared almost shadowless, revealing every detail in sharp relief.
- The innovative lighting design in the theater made the performance feel ethereal and shadowless.
- Her shadowless existence in the bustling city made her feel both liberated and invisible.
- The new technology promised to deliver a shadowless display, enhancing visibility in all conditions.
